Background of the Study

Access to quality maternal healthcare is a fundamental right, yet many pregnant women in Nigeria face financial barriers that prevent them from receiving adequate medical attention. To address this issue, various state governments, including Bauchi State, have introduced free healthcare programs for pregnant women to improve maternal and neonatal health outcomes.

These programs typically cover antenatal care, skilled birth attendance, emergency obstetric services, and postnatal care. However, despite the introduction of free healthcare programs, maternal and infant mortality rates in Bauchi State remain high. Factors such as inadequate healthcare infrastructure, shortages of medical personnel, and inconsistent funding have affected the successful implementation of these programs.

This study aims to evaluate the effectiveness of free healthcare programs for pregnant women in Bauchi State, examining whether these initiatives have improved maternal health outcomes and identifying challenges in their implementation.

Statement of the Problem

Bauchi State’s free healthcare program for pregnant women was established to increase access to maternal health services and reduce maternal mortality. However, despite this initiative, many pregnant women still experience challenges in accessing quality care due to overcrowded facilities, poor service delivery, and shortages of essential drugs and medical personnel.

Additionally, there are concerns regarding the sustainability of the program due to inconsistent government funding and poor monitoring. If these challenges persist, the effectiveness of free healthcare programs may be compromised, and maternal health indicators may not improve significantly.

This study seeks to evaluate whether free healthcare programs for pregnant women in Bauchi State have achieved their intended objectives and explore possible improvements to enhance their impact.
